DGGI busts ₹150 cr input tax credit scam in Dhanbad

JAMSHEDPUR: The Directorate General of GST Intelligence (DGGI) Jamshedpur regional bureau unearthed a GST input tax credit scam of over ₹150 crore in Dhanbad during raids at eight locations of six companies since Friday, people close to the development said on Saturday.
This is the third such raid by the Jamshedpur regional bureau, which has covered the entire Jharkhand in the past 15 days, busting GST scams worth over ₹400 crore and leading to a tax loss of over ₹100 crore.
